Output eb8ebf53dd0e95f3f68a8f45b167daeaac8510f1dc3ad7764da8df7f06aa9d1b:0

value
687000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 945145dc0f259c2109918c7f166e3410fb8f1edc OP_EQUAL
address
3FDFHseM32ZgnA4mn1v3X6tKGXbXsd8T3b
transaction
eb8ebf53dd0e95f3f68a8f45b167daeaac8510f1dc3ad7764da8df7f06aa9d1b
confirmations
273180
spent
true